During the design of a visualization, pause the visualization from querying the database while you add dimensions and measures to the visualization. I am working with a very large dataset, so when I drag out a dimension or a measure, it's refreshing it eachtime. Let me pause that, drag out the whole design, and then refresh it.

Very much agree with this request. When using DirectQuery connector (we are specifically interested in HANA), having repeated queries triggered to the back end as I'm adding dimensions & key figures to a visual means memory usage is consumed rapidly and memory thresholds are quickly reached. There is no way to cancel a query and no way to pause, meaning an inefficient query processing.
Other tools (example: SAP Analysis for Office) have a specific 'pause' option, allowing the user to build their crosstab/visualisation structure with all required fields before unpausing and running the query in one hit.
Can Microsoft consider a 'pause/unpause' for PowerBI desktop and service?
